About 23350 Mapleview St
Beautifully, well maintained 3-bedroom brick ranch! Located on a peaceful, tree-lined street close to local schools. This house offers low-maintenance living and is ready for immediate occupancy with a country feel close to the city amenities. All stainless steel appliances and quartz countertops make this updated kitchen a dream. The home features gorgeous hardwood floors throughout the main floor. Outdoors, enjoy the large 80 x 170 private yard with the permitted 24-foot round Doughboy pool and deck. Don’t miss this opportunity to own a well-cared-for home with fantastic outdoor amenities — and live in Macomb Twp for under $300K! **All appliances and tractor/mower staying.

Macomb, MI housing market in June 2025 saw over 27 listings sold above listed price, more than 23 sold at listed price and over 28 sold below. The number of homes for sale in Macomb, MI increased by 31.7% between May and June 2025. In June 2025 median list price was $445,500 and the average listing age was 25 days.
